Jeff T. Thomas (sometimes credited as Jeff Thomas) is a British music video and television director. He directed over 100 music videos for artists such as Travis, Embrace, Zero 7, Ash, Funeral for a Friend, Paulo Nutini and Jet.[1]
Thomas directed commercials for Audi, Nissan, PlayStation, Amnesty International, T-Mobile, Renault, Vauxhall and Vodafone.[1]
Thomas directed and produced the pilot and second episode of the cold war era spy drama The Assets, as well as directing episodes of shows including Wayward Pines, Person of interest, Vegas, Almost Human and Fringe.
He also directed TV shows such as CSI: NY and Without a Trace.
He is originally from South Wales and resides in the Hollywood Hills, California.[1]
